概括
本研究评估了中国主要疾病的核心结果集 (COS) 的可用性和采用程度. 它还探讨了临床试验人员对在研究中使用COS的认识和看法.
科学领域:
- 卫生研究方法论 卫生研究方法论
- 临床试验设计 临床试验设计
- 基于证据的医学基于证据的医学.
背景情况:
- 核心成果集 (COS) 在中国已经使用了大约10年,研究人员正在进行开发.
- 到2020年,全球已有500多种COS可用,但它们在中国对高负担疾病的存在仍未评估.
- 在中国的临床试验中采用COS和试验者的看法基本上是未知的.
研究的目的:
- 确定中国负担最高的前25种疾病.
- 确定这些疾病的相关COS的可用性.
- 评估COS在临床试验中的使用情况,并了解试验人员对其使用的看法.
主要方法:
- 确定中国的高负担疾病,并在COMET数据库中搜索相关的COS.
- 分析已发表的COS的范围,并与中国临床试验注册登记的临床试验进行比较.
- 进行在线调查和采访主要调查人员,以衡量COS的知识和看法.
